Neutron-rich argon nuclei

Abstract
It is shown that the (πd32)2(νf72,νp32)n model previously used to interpret the data on the lighter argon nuclei can be used to understand the recently observed results in Ar251843 and Ar261844. The first excited state of Ar261844 is predicted to be a core-excited 0+ level arising from the configuration [(d32)400×(f72)804]J=0,T=4.
